Conversion Definitions

Meter (m)

The meter is the base unit of length in the International System of Units, defined as the distance light travels in a vacuum in 1/299,792,458 seconds. It’s used worldwide to measure distances, lengths, and heights in scientific, engineering, and everyday contexts.

Inch (in)

An inch is a unit of length in the imperial and United States customary systems, equal to exactly 2.54 centimeters. It’s commonly used to measure small distances, screen sizes, and other measurements where precision is less critical.

Conversion FAQs

Why is the conversion factor between meters and inches 39.37?

This factor comes from the exact definition that one inch equals 2.54 centimeters. Since one meter equals 100 centimeters, dividing 100 by 2.54 gives approximately 39.37. This conversion factor ensures precise switching between meters and inches for measurements.

How do I convert inches back to meters?

To convert inches to meters, divide the number of inches by 39.37. For example, 4137.8 inches divided by 39.37 equals 105 meters, confirming the original length in meters.

Is the conversion factor the same for all countries?

Yes, because the inch and meter are internationally standardized units, the conversion factor remains the same globally for consistent measurements.
